Swann, Alfred J.

FIGHTING THE SLAVE HUNTERS IN CENTRAL AFRICA

A record of twenty-six years of travel & adventure round the great lakes and of the overthrow of Tip-Pu-Tib, Rumaliza and other great slave-traders.

Published: Seeley & Co Limited, London, 1910

Edition: FIRST EDITION

Pages xvi - 359, including index with unpaginated catalogue following. Frontispiece with tissue guard and 44 more illustrations - all present. One map of British Central and East Africa following page xvi.

Board edges and spine-band are worn. Gilt titling and vignette to the front board is clear but a little age-dulled, as is the titling on the spine-band.

Ex public library book with Dewey number to the spine and occasional stamps.
